The Responsibility of Boating
With the joys of boating comes the responsibility of stewardship. Boaters are caretakers of the water, and their actions directly impact the environment. Practicing sustainable boating ensures that waterways remain healthy and beautiful for future generations.
Simple actions, such as properly disposing of waste, using eco-friendly products, and respecting wildlife, make a significant difference. Awareness of regulations and guidelines, such as no-wake zones and protected areas, helps minimize the impact of boating activities. By adopting these practices, boaters contribute to preserving the natural world they cherish.
Community involvement is another way boaters can give back. Participating in cleanup efforts, supporting conservation initiatives, and educating others about sustainable practices strengthen the connection between boating and environmental responsibility. These efforts reflect the values of respect and care at the heart of the boating experience.
